"His father had always told him stories of when monsters roamed the streets, free to live among normal people. His father hunted monsters, and his father's father before him. It was in his blood, whether he liked it or not. And now, staring into the dead eyes of this caged 'monster', he did not." After finding solace from her abusive childhood in a magical, utopia society Lyra Langford thought she had finally found somewhere she was safe. But after losing her saviour Cosmo, and with the authorities closing in, Lyra must fight for her life and the lives of The Other's. She doesn't think she will survive but comes to find Cosmo's strength is inside her all along.
